The Undercurrents Episode: Watches, Food Rules, and Mental Health

from KLT FITCAST · host Kate and Josh Adams

This episode is a fast-moving, honest conversation about the “undercurrents” that shape real, sustainable change. Josh and Kate talk through smartwatches and calorie obsession, why calorie burn doesn’t define a good workout, how eating too little can stall progress, and why learning how to eat beats rigid meal plans. They weave in mental health, accountability, and the limits of tools like AI, landing on a clear message: there is no magic fix—lasting results come from informed choices, self-awareness, and doing the work in a way that fits your real life.
